About The Pull Request
The Atlas supermatter engine has had its ejection mechanism re-added (blast door out the back and a mass driver to shove it into the basement). The sealing chamber below the facility was moved to account for this.
In addition, the buttons to eject the core have been moved outside of the CE's office and into the monitoring room, replacing the radiation locker. There's also a big sign telling you not to eject it for no reason. The air alarm and requests console have been moved around to compensate.
For the RUST engine, it's still the radiation locker, and for the burn chamber engine, it's a fire closet instead.
Why It's Good For The Game
Being able to eject the giant exploding crystal is a good thing.
